#b7b45c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b7b45c is composed of 71.8% red, 70.6%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.6% magenta, 49.7%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 58 degrees, a saturation of 38.7% and a lightness of 53.9%. #b7b45c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b8 with #6f6900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#b7b45c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f9f9f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b7b45c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8a89 is the less saturated color, while #f6ef1d is the most saturated one.
